| winch [ winch ] |
noun (plural winch·es) |
|
| Definition: |
| |
1. lifting machine: a machine for lifting loads by means of a rope or chain that is wound around a cylinder turned by an engine or by hand
|
2. crank or handle: the handle used to turn a machine
|
transitive verb (past and past participle winched, present participle winch·ing, 3rd person present singular winch·es) |
|
| Definition: |
| |
move something with winch: to lift or pull something by means of a winch
|
| [ Old English wince< Germanic] |
|
 winch·er noun |
 winch·man noun |
